The Apple-Microsoft Spat Over App Store Fees Could Shape the Future of Both Office and iPad (The Next Web)
A disagreement over subscription fees in the iOS App Store has Microsoft and Apple sniping at each other behind closed doors, and, increasingly, on the pages of the technology press. What was initially thought to be a disagreement over SkyDrive, Microsoft consumer cloud storage product, has become known as a more existential disagreement over a much more core Microsoft product: Office. Office 365, to be precise, the firm’s cloud-powered version of the Office brand.

Q&A: Microsoft Explains Windows 8 Value in the Enterprise (SearchEnterpriseDesktop)
Microsoft executives have claimed record sales of Windows 8 — some 40 million licenses sold in the first month after it became commercially available. However, the company refuses to break down that figure, so it’s difficult to know how many of those licenses have gone to corporate customers. TechTarget met with Pieter Uittenbogaard, marketing director in Microsoft’s worldwide Windows marketing team, to discuss who should consider moving to Windows 8 and when, as well as who shouldn’t and why.

Microsoft Ups Surface Production, to Sell in More Stores (Yahoo!)
Microsoft Corp has stepped up manufacturing of the Surface tablet, its new device designed to counter Apple Inc.’s iPad, and will introduce it to third-party retailers this week. The moves suggest Microsoft is seeing some demand for its first own-brand computer in the crucial holiday shopping season, although it has yet to divulge any sales figures.

SharePoint 2010 and Styling Dialog Windows for Responsive Sites (Shane Perran)
As you start to build responsive SharePoint 2010 sites, you will likely run into a hurdle with dialog windows.  Most responsive websites rely on CSS media queries to style the site according to the size of the viewport.  So, when you only have a 180 pixels for example to work with, you should style your content accordingly.

Reflecting Back on SPC12 (SharePoint Development Blog by Jeremy Thake)
With an official announced 10,000 attendees at the SharePoint Conference 2012 in Las Vegas this year from 85 countries and over 7000 watching live on the webcast and #SPC12 hash tag trending even with extremely poor Wi-Fi access during the week…this year’s SPC12 was a major hit! The conference was sponsored by over 200 companies and if the 250+ sessions over four days wasn’t enough the expo hall was packed the brim full of vendors ready to pitch their latest add-ons to SharePoint.

Edit Permissions for a List, Library, or Individual Item (Microsoft)
In some cases, your site might contain content only meant for certain users or groups. For example, if you have a list on your site that contains sensitive data, you would need to restrict who could see it. Restricting access take two steps: break permissions inheritance, and then edit permissions for the content on its own permissions page. This article shows you how.
